sptrout Posted January 11, 2017 #7 Share Posted January 11, 2017 We booked our December (2016) Silhouette cruise as an A2 QTY because that was all that was available (in AQ Class) about 10 days before the final payment cutoff. We were assigned an A2 the day we made our final payment (about 5 days after booking) and IMO it was one of the worse locations possible in the A2 Class (directly under the gym). I called the Captains Club and they quickly moved us to another A2 at a much better location. A few days from departure (less than 10) a SS2 (aft location) opened up and we were able to grabbed that cabin for just $600 total (and we got to keep out "Go Best" and $300 OBC that was part of our original booking). Bottomline IMO, do not expect to get a cabin assignment higher than what you booked and be prepared for an undesired location. If you can get a desired confirmed cabin type and location when booking, I would recommend that you go for it. (BTW - - Princess seems to be different in this QTY booking game. Everytime that I have booked a QTY with them, our final assigned cabin was one category higher than booked (just a better location.)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
